Version 1.1.0
- Removed another graphical layer from the healthbar, so that's 4 less layers compared to the standard healthbars.
- Optimised some processing, thus reducing CPU load.
- Replaces the "ă" character with "â" until I can get around to putting the correct character into the font.
- Icons next to the name should align much better now.
- Fixed some colour issues with the state graphics.
- Fixed NPC name/healthbar display options to work correctly at all times.
- The always show selected targets on top function has been improved.
- Added pet name/healthbar display options.
- Added the option to disable the always show selected targets on top.
- Added ability to only show healthbar text for your selected targets.
- States, resoruces and castbar now have an Y offset option.
- Added two new identifiers for the healthbar text string: $barrier and $[barrier] - read the help in-game on how to use.
- Added a barrier container text string which can be used with the $[barrier] identifier in the healthbar text string and only shows when a barrier is active.
- The anchor now gets its position saved.
- Fixed issue that could happen when opening options/help window for the first time.
- Updated wording of options regarding placing enemy nametags back into view when off-screen.
- Updated a few pieces regarding icon handling.
